Slot Number
12994981
Finalized
Epoch Number
Status
proposed
Age
82 days 21 hrs ago (Nov-10-2025 08:36:35 AM +UTC)

BlockRoot Hash
0x2be2ca0dfae40a12b401ab8eea776bb7e0e512394b5d5ce9201c89d669aa4fab
State Root
0x7e65f66d7ca6eeed49121589448d61c6ae15bc316cffc55c268c35a5e2323dfc

Randao Reveal
0x96f8c8df54648e8b6fab27ecc4d970b669f2d3fa7eca762012fa1761eb073b7f37bbd16fbb20d2f66bebe4f3c346ddd91757320087714a9b807f8103b13dbf66402f629bb9561d67334a2322d92b003d1573beb13d871e2665e25eb456f2e216

Graffiti
(Hex:0x47616c6178794469676974616c00000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x83ecdc4a3b45f8dfee8fb578405e45bef917c8f1ef99baf79130319f887ffe298097fad2bf562e474c680a95e2732ff612e4d7575668c10ff59c857c4066ab4de3e177a4a22e815a2184950c3ed4ba49f78bedccc810162117d4f4223ec5743b

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ators